Pagina's

maandag 5 juli 2010

Install failed-Windows Update KB970892

De installatie van de security update for SQL Server 2005 service pack 3 (KB970892) mislukte. Toen we keken naar de logging ontdekte we dat er een upgrade van een SQL instance niet voltooid was:

04/24/2010 09:30:29.328 Copy Engine: Creating MSP install log file at: C:\Program Files\Microsoft SQL Server\90\Setup Bootstrap\LOG\Hotfix\SQL9_Hotfix_KB970892_sqlrun_sql.msp.log
04/24/2010 09:30:29.359 Registry: Opened registry key "Software\Policies\Microsoft\Windows\Installer"
04/24/2010 09:30:29.375 Registry: Cannot read registry key value "Debug", error 0
04/24/2010 09:30:35.609 MSP Error: 29565 SQL Server Setup cannot upgrade the specified instance because the previous upgrade did not complete. Start the Remote Registry service and go to Add/Remove Programs, select the Change button for Microsoft SQL Server 2005, and then select SQL instance SQLINSTANCENAAM and complete the setup.
04/24/2010 09:30:35.890 MSP returned 1603: Er is tijdens de installatie een onherstelbare fout opgetreden.
04/24/2010 09:30:36.093 Registry: Opened registry key "Software\Policies\Microsoft\Windows\Installer"
04/24/2010 09:30:36.109 Registry: Cannot read registry key value "Debug", error 0
04/24/2010 09:30:36.968 Copy Engine: Error, unable to install MSP file: d:\673911a4e325529060cdc0c39c718b87\HotFixSQL\Files\sqlrun_sql.msp
04/24/2010 09:30:37.015 The following exception occurred: Kan MSP-bestand van Windows Installer niet installeren Date: 04/24/2010 09:30:37.015 File: \depot\sqlvault\stable\setupmainl1\setup\sqlse\sqlsedll\copyengine.cpp Line: 807
04/24/2010 09:30:41.750 Watson: Param1 = RestoreSetupParams
04/24/2010 09:30:41.781 Watson: Param2 = 0x737d

Je dient dan te gaan naar: Start Add/Remove Programs, selecteer de Change button for Microsoft SQL Server 2005, en selecteer dan de SQL instance SQLINSTANCENAAMUITLOG. Onderstaand scherm zal verschijnen wat aangeeft dat er nog een niet voltooide installatie aanwezig is. Druk op Complete the suspended installation.



Het kan zijn dat je nog moet verwijzen naar de juiste installatiedirectory. Er wordt veelal gevraagd naar de sqlrun_sql.msi



Deze kun je vinden door de gedownloade versie van SQLEXPR2005sp3.exe een /extract mee te geven. Hierdoor wordt SQLEXPR2005sp3.exe niet geinstalleerd maar uitgepakt in een directory. Bijvoorbeeld c:\temp\SQLEXPR2005sp3.EXE /extract c:\sp3

Geen opmerkingen:

Een reactie posten